Shepard's Pie???

Brown the meat and add chopped onions and green peppers (and whatever else floats your boat). Add a bit of water and some flour along with a few beef bullion cubes and a tbsp of browning sauce. Top with some mashed potatoes and throw in the oven for 10 minutes on 350.

I thought of one, taco pie, it's my family's favorite!

Brown ground beef, drain, add taco seasoning and small can tomato sauce
In a pie plate, press cressent rolls to form crust.
Pour ground beef into pie crust (I put refried beans down first, but you don't have too)
Bake 350 for 15 mins.
Top with sour cream and shredded cheese
Bake another 15 mins. or until cheese is melted and slightly brown.

Very easy and good too!

My DH's favorite is Beef and Bean pie

Brown 1 lb of hamburger
Mix in one can of bean with bacon soup and a can of chili beans
Add salsa, cheese and a small can of chopped olives.
I use a two crust pie crust from Pillsbury.

Put 1 crust in a pie plate, add the ingredients above and top with the second crust. Bake at 350 degrees for 30 minutes

It's wonderful on cold evenings.

I don't know what this is called but my DD and DH like it.

Brown hamb. meat, drain and rinse
Add one can rotel tomatoes and one can cream of mushroom soup
Pour mixture over crumbled nacho cheese Doritos in casserole dish
Top with shredded mild cheddar cheese
Bake for around thirty minutes at 325 degrees
